Sombre Nuit froide et Brillante is a fantastic opera which deals with redemption and forgiveness in a New York very stylised full of angels. A man, worried about the death of his mother and daughter, falls into a personal abyssal and looses the will to live. When death comes close, his angels intervene, and obtain a chance for a new life. Reminder of "Ailes du désir" of Wim Wenders and "It's a wonderful life" of Franck Capra, "Sombre Nuit et Brillante" reflects universal hope not to be alone at the darkest hours of our lives.
